Honey Tranberry is the
oldest of her sisters. Some see her as selfish but really she is just sad and
missing her father who moved to Australia. She acts out and goes to visit her
dad there, where she learns that the grass is not always greener in the down
under, and people can be just as cruel no matter the place. Then, meet Honey's
half-brother Jake "Cookie" Cooke. Living in London, he just
discovered he has four half-sisters from his dad's side. Is it time for Jake to
visit his new family and their chocolate empire in Somerset? Do they have a
place for him? Little does he know the family chocolate shop is the basis for a
new reality series, and things are about to get realer than Jake can ever
imagine!
